A pioneer of humanity


Homo erectus is one of the first human species to spread beyond the African continent, colonizing Asia over nearly two million years. While its name remains associated, in everyday language, with the earliest settlement of many regions of the world, science today more precisely distinguishes where this species is genuinely attested — and where, by contrast, its identity remains uncertain.


🌍 A species born in Africa, discovered in Java

In Africa itself, one of the oldest skulls attributed to the species, KNM-ER 3733, dated to 1.63 ± 0.15 million years, was discovered in 1975 at Koobi Fora (Kenya) by Bernard Ngeneo, during a survey led by Richard Leakey — a fossil sometimes classified under the name Homo ergaster, the African form of the species. But it is in Asia that the very first fossil attributed to this lineage was uncovered, in 1891-1892 in Java, Indonesia, by the Dutch physician and anatomist Eugène Dubois. Named Pithecanthropus erectus — literally “upright ape-man” — this fossil gave the species its definitive name once the classification was revised: Homo erectus, “upright man,” in reference to its ability to walk fully upright. Among the oldest fossils accepted by the scientific community is the Mojokerto child, also found in Java and dated to around 1.45 million years.

These Asian discoveries long focused attention on the region, before other sites came to clarify the history of the species’ dispersal from its African cradle toward the rest of the Old World.


🚶 Dmanisi and Turkana Boy: the first great dispersal

The site of Dmanisi, in Georgia, has yielded the oldest human remains known outside Africa: five exceptionally well-preserved skulls (Dmanisi 1 to 5), along with about a hundred postcranial fossils, sealed beneath a basalt flow precisely dated to 1.85 million years, placing the site’s occupation at around 1.8 million years. First assigned in 2002 to a distinct species, Homo georgicus, these fossils are today widely considered early representatives of Homo erectus that had reached Eurasia.

In Africa itself, the skeleton KNM-WT 15000, nicknamed Turkana Boy (or Nariokotome Boy), remains the most significant discovery for understanding the species’ anatomy. Uncovered in August 1984 near Lake Turkana, Kenya, by the Kenyan paleoanthropologist Kamoya Kimeu, this skeleton, dated to 1.5 to 1.6 million years, is the most complete ever found for Homo erectus: that of an adolescent who died between 8 and 9 years old, already 1.6 m tall and weighing 48 kg, whose study made it possible to establish the species’ body proportions and development with unprecedented precision.


🕰️ A species that spanned nearly two million years — and why it is not attested in France

Anatomically, Homo erectus is characterized by a cranial capacity of 900 to 1200 cm³, a height of between 1.50 and 1.65 m, a powerful jaw, marked prognathism, and a low forehead. Depending on the region and period, the species used both Oldowan-type tools and more elaborate industries close to the Acheulean. Its longevity is remarkable: the last known representatives, at Ngandong, in Java, are dated between 117,000 and 108,000 years — a late survival that means populations of Homo erectus may have coexisted, in Asia, with the first representatives of Homo sapiens elsewhere in the world.

This longevity and this wide Asian dispersal contrast with the absence, in the current state of knowledge, of any European presence clearly attributed to Homo erectus in the strict sense. European fossils of the same antiquity are generally attributed to other taxa — such as Homo antecessor in Spain — or left without definitive attribution. It is precisely this uncertainty that leads to the cautious use of the phrase “archaic human groups” for the oldest French sites, such as Vallonnet, Lézignan-la-Cèbe, or Pont-de-Lavaud, rather than attributing them, without proof, to Homo erectus.


🧠 Key points

  • The first fossil of the species, Pithecanthropus erectus, was discovered in Java in 1891-1892 by Eugène Dubois
  • Dmanisi (Georgia, ~1.8 Ma) has yielded the oldest human remains known outside Africa
  • Turkana Boy (Kenya, 1.5-1.6 Ma), discovered in 1984 by Kamoya Kimeu, remains the most complete skeleton of the species
  • The last known representatives, at Ngandong (Java), survived until around 108,000-117,000 years ago
  • No presence of Homo erectus in the strict sense is currently attested in France — the oldest French sites remain attributed to “archaic human groups” not identified with certainty
